The Return of Warm Wood Tones
For many years, white and gray kitchens controlled style trends, offering a clean and advanced visual. While these combinations still have their area, property owners are inclining rich, warm wood tones that bring depth and personality back right into the cooking area. Kitchen cabinetry in walnut, cherry, and oak is gaining back appeal, adding an organic and timeless feeling to the space. These natural environments develop a sense of heat that contrasts beautifully with contemporary devices and components, making the cooking area really feel welcoming and lived-in.
Classic Cabinet Styles: The Charm of Traditional Craftsmanship
Shaker-style closets, beadboard information, and detailed moldings are resurfacing as favored selections in kitchen renovations. Home owners value the craftsmanship and personality that traditional cupboard styles provide. The simplicity of shaker closets makes them functional, combining well with both modern-day and vintage-inspired style. Glass-front cupboards are also seeing a resurgence, providing an elegant means to showcase cherished crockery and glasses while adding an open, airy feel to the cooking area.
Vintage-Inspired Backsplashes That Steal the Show
Backsplashes have actually always played a substantial function in kitchen design, and currently, they're ending up being a focal point once more. Classic metro ceramic tiles, especially in somewhat irregular or handcrafted variations, bring a touch of old-world beauty while keeping a timeless charm. Formed ceramic tiles, similar to European cooking areas, are one more preferred choice. These styles include character and a feeling of virtuosity, transforming an average kitchen wall into a striking feature.
Bringing Back the Butcher Block Countertop
While rock countertops like quartz and granite have actually been preferred for their toughness, many homeowners are uncovering the appeal and functionality of butcher block counter tops. The heat of timber kitchen counters not only enhances a classic kitchen aesthetic however additionally provides a useful surface for meal prep work. Whether utilized as a complete kitchen counter or as an accent on a kitchen island, butcher block surfaces bring a sense of rustic charm and functionality to any space.
Statement Lighting with a Nostalgic Twist
Lighting is vital in developing atmosphere, and vintage-inspired components are taking center stage in classic kitchen designs. Pendant lights with aged brass, wrought iron, or glass shades evocative very early 20th-century layouts are recovering. Extra-large components and industrial-style illumination add character and enhance the timeless appearance. Whether you choose a warm, dark radiance or brilliant task lights, the appropriate components can enhance the overall visual while enhancing functionality.
The Comeback of Farmhouse Sinks and Bridge Faucets
Couple of components evoke classic kitchen design quite like the farmhouse sink. Deep, apron-front sinks are not just visually enticing however also very practical, accommodating huge pots and pans with ease. Combined with bridge faucets, which include an ageless, exposed-plumbing appearance, these sinks contribute to the quaint appeal that so many homeowners are craving. The combination of these components blends background with contemporary convenience, making them an essential for anyone aiming to revive a classic kitchen visual.
Vintage-Inspired Appliances: Modern Functionality Meets Nostalgic Appeal
While stainless steel devices stay a staple in modern-day kitchens, many homeowners are attracted to vintage-inspired layouts that blend flawlessly with classic decoration. Retro-style fridges, ovens with traditional handles and dials, and array hoods with complex detailing add an unique appeal to the room. These devices provide contemporary performance while maintaining the visual charm of lost periods, permitting property owners to take pleasure in the most effective of both worlds.
Comfy and Inviting Kitchen Dining Areas
The principle of an eat-in kitchen is returning as property owners accept the warmth of shared meals and casual events. Breakfast nooks with built-in seating, farmhouse tables, and upholstered chairs create a comfortable and welcoming environment. Whether it's a traditional wooden table or a vintage-inspired banquette, these spaces encourage connection and convenience, enhancing the concept of the cooking area as the heart of the home.
